iPhone 17 and 17 Air Tipped to Use A19 Chipset, Says Analyst Jeff Pu

Apple’s upcoming iPhone 17 lineup—which includes the iPhone 17, iPhone 17 Air, iPhone 17 Pro, and iPhone 17 Pro Max—is expected to launch in September. Contrary to earlier speculation that the standard iPhone 17 would use the A18 chip, analyst Jeff Pu now claims it will feature a new Apple chipset. Meanwhile, the iPhone 17 Pro and Pro Max models are tipped to run on the powerful A19 Pro chip. All models in the series are also expected to support Apple’s custom Wi-Fi 7 chip, suggesting a major leap in performance and connectivity.

Apple is expected to unveil the iPhone 17 series on September 8, sticking to its usual launch timeline. While the standard iPhone 17 may look similar to the iPhone 16, major design changes are reportedly coming to the Pro models. The iPhone 17 Air and 17 Pro could feature a new horizontal camera bar across the rear, giving them a cleaner, more modern look. The Air model is also rumoured to be 2mm slimmer than the iPhone 16 Pro, making it Apple’s thinnest Pro-like device yet.

Display upgrades are also on the cards. The regular iPhone 17 may see its screen size increase from 6.1 inches to 6.3 inches, while possibly gaining 120Hz refresh rate support—although full ProMotion tech will remain limited to the higher-end models. All variants may feature anti-reflective coatings for improved outdoor visibility.

In terms of performance, the base model is expected to have 8GB RAM, while the Air and Pro models could get a bump to 12GB with faster memory. Across the lineup, Apple’s custom Wi-Fi 7 chip is likely to bring stronger, more stable wireless performance.

Powering the new lineup is the upcoming A19 chip, expected to enhance both speed and power efficiency. Apple is also reportedly testing a new vapour chamber cooling system to keep the devices cool during intense tasks like gaming or video editing, which could improve thermal performance and longevity.

On the camera front, the iPhone 17 may feature a new 24MP front camera, a big upgrade from the current 12MP shooter, promising better selfies and clearer video calls. The rear camera could include a 48MP main sensor, though telephoto lenses are still expected to remain exclusive to the Pro models.

The iPhone 17 Pro Max may continue with its triple-camera system and possibly debut a mechanical aperture feature to improve photo quality across lighting conditions. Battery specs remain unconfirmed, but the larger screen size hints at a possible capacity bump, along with support for 35W fast charging, slightly improving on previous generations.
